What is a Low-Cost Crypto Exchange?

A low-priced crypto exchange is a trading platform that decreases the fees connected with buying, selling, and exchanging cryptocurrencies. These exchanges aim to supply a more available trading environment for both beginners and skilled traders. By using lower fees, they draw in more users and facilitate higher trading volumes. Secret functions that define a low-cost exchange consist of:

  1. Low Trading Fees: Competitive fees on trades substantially impact long-term returns.
  2. Very Little Withdrawal Fees: Some exchanges charge high fees when withdrawing funds; affordable exchanges aim to keep these fees low.
  3. User-Friendly Interface: Providing an user-friendly user experience for both newbie and seasoned traders.

Benefits of Using Low-Cost Crypto Exchanges

1. Increased Profit Margins: Lower fees imply greater prospective earnings on trades, especially for regular traders.

2. Ease of access: With minimized fees, an array of different cryptocurrencies, even smaller investors can enter the marketplace and diversify their portfolios.

3. Competitive Trading Environment: With many exchanges vying for the exact same users, competitive fees can cause better services and processes.

4. Improved Liquidity: Lower costs can attract more users, resulting in higher trading volumes and increased liquidity, which is beneficial for traders.

Elements to Consider When Choosing a Low-Cost Crypto Exchange

When exploring choices, it's necessary to consider several aspects beyond simply trading fees. Here are the crucial elements that can impact the trading experience:

1. User Experience

An easy to use user interface helps new traders easily browse the platform, minimizing the finding out curve associated with trading. Search for platforms that use demos or trial durations.

2. Liquidity

High liquidity enables quicker deals at stable prices. The more liquidity an exchange has, the less slippage traders will experience, optimizing their trading performance.

3. Security Features

4. Supported Cryptocurrencies

Make sure the exchange supports a wide selection of cryptocurrencies, especially if you're interested in trading altcoins or lesser-known tokens.

5. Customer Support

Trigger and reliable customer care can make a considerable distinction throughout times of need. Look for exchanges that offer 24/7 support, chatbots, or live assistance.

6. Regulative Compliance

It is always suggested to pick exchanges that abide by local guidelines. Regulative compliance not just provides a security web but likewise makes sure that the trading environment is stable.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: Are inexpensive crypto exchanges safe to use?A1: While numerous low-cost exchanges are credible, their security can differ. It is vital to assess the security features they offer, check user evaluations, and try to find regulatory compliance before signing up.

Q2: How do low-priced exchanges make cash?A2: Many affordable exchanges operate on a high-volume trading model. Though they charge low fees, they profit from volume. They may likewise have premium services or make money through market-making.

Q3: Can I trade all cryptocurrencies on affordable exchanges?A3: Not all affordable exchanges use the exact same range of cryptocurrencies. Constantly examine for particular coins or tokens you have an interest in trading.

Q4: What are the withdrawal fees?A4: Withdrawal fees differ significantly between exchanges and also depend on the type of cryptocurrency being withdrawn. Constantly speak with the exchange's fee schedule.

Q5: Do inexpensive exchanges have limits on deposits or withdrawals?A5: Many exchanges have tiered limits based on account confirmation levels. Users might need to finish identity verification to raise limitations.
